Chlorine in PDB 4bjx: N-Terminal Bromodomain of Human BRD4 with GSK1324726A (I-BET726)

Protein crystallography data

The structure of N-Terminal Bromodomain of Human BRD4 with GSK1324726A (I-BET726), PDB code: 4bjx was solved by C.Chung, with X-Ray Crystallography technique. A brief refinement statistics is given in the table below:

Resolution Low / High (Å) 25.04 / 1.59
Space group P 21 21 21
Cell size a, b, c (Å), α, β, γ (°) 44.780, 47.906, 58.757, 90.00, 90.00, 90.00
R / Rfree (%) 15.663 / 18.518

Reference:

A.Wyce, G.Ganji, K.N.Smitheman, C.Chung, S.Korenchuk, Y.Bai, O.Barbash, B.Le, P.D.Craggs, M.T.Mccabe, K.M.Kennedy-Wilson, L.V.Sanchez, R.L.Gosmini, N.Parr, C.F.Mchugh, D.Dhanak, R.K.Prinjha, K.R.Auger, P.J.Tummino. Bet Inhibition Silences Expression of Mycn and BCL2 and Induces Cytotoxicity in Neuroblastoma Tumor Models. Plos One V. 8 72967 2013.
